📉 The Hidden Tax of Manual Property Documentation

In restoration, accuracy isn't a preference—it’s the difference between a profitable job and a liability. Traditional methods rely on "The Gap": the space between what the field technician sees and what the desk adjuster understands.

According to a report by McKinsey & Company on the impact of digital twins in the built environment, digital documentation increases operational transparency by up to 15%. For restoration firms, this transparency translates directly to faster claim approvals. Without a verified spatial record, you are perpetually stuck in a "he-said, she-said" negotiation with carriers.

Why "Good Enough" Measurements Fail:

  • The Re-Visit Tax: Sending a tech back to a site because they forgot the ceiling height in the primary bath.
  • Transcription Friction: The office team misinterpreting hand-drawn sketches, leading to incorrect material orders.
  • Audit Triggers: Inconsistent measurements across different rooms that flag a claim for manual review.

đŸ—ïž Building the Digital Foundation: How CloudPano 3D Measure Works

The pivot to a digital workflow requires a system that is as rugged as the field conditions. 3D Measure by CloudPano creates a seamless bridge between a 360-degree photo and a metrically accurate model.

1. Rapid Project Ingestion via 360 Capture

The days of standing in the middle of a room for 20 minutes with a laser disto are over. A field technician simply sets a 360 camera in the center of the room. Within seconds, the entire environment is captured.

2. How Drag-and-Drop 360 Uploads Eliminate Hours of Manual Documentation

Once the field capture is complete, the "intelligence" phase begins at the desktop. Instead of fighting with complex CAD software, the user drags the 360 images into the CloudPano 3D Measure interface. The software organizes these scenes into a navigable 3D environment, allowing the user to "walk through" the site from the comfort of an air-conditioned office.

3. Precision Scaling: Establishing the "Ground Truth"

Calibration is where the magic happens. By setting a single reference point—like a standard door height or a 3-foot section of a baseboard—the software scales the entire 3D space. This turns a simple photo into a measurement-ready engine.

🚀 The .FML File Export: The Restoration Industry's Secret Weapon

Restoration doesn't happen in a vacuum; it happens inside an ecosystem of estimating platforms. This is where .FML File Export for Restoration becomes a critical business asset.

Most software allows you to view images. CloudPano 3D Measure allows you to export the physical geometry of the room. By generating .FML or CSV data, you provide your estimating team with the raw numbers they need for Xactimate or other platforms without them ever having to step foot on-site.

Accelerating the Restoration Workflow:

  1. Site Capture: 10 minutes per floor.
  2. Cloud Sync: Instant data availability for the office.
  3. Digital Sketching: Remote teams trace the 3D environment.
  4. Direct Export: Generate the .FML File Export for Restoration to populate estimates.

📈 Scaling Your Operations: The Expert Perspective

In a high-performance restoration business, the bottleneck is almost always the technical estimator. When an estimator has to drive to every single site just to confirm dimensions, your growth is limited by the number of hours they can spend in a truck.

By adopting the Scan-to-Sketch Workflow, you decouple the inspection from the analysis. A junior technician can handle the 360 capture, while your most senior estimator stays in the office, finalizing 10x the number of claims.
